Understanding the Deeper Meaning of Yoga Beyond Physical Postures
While modern fitness culture frequently emphasizes flexibility and aesthetic shapes, traditional instruction highlights internal awareness and mental discipline. Physical poses serve as tools for self-exploration rather than end goals in themselves.
Practitioners learn to observe breath and mental patterns while holding specific postures. This approach shifts the focus from external performance to internal regulation.
Integrating Mindfulness Into Daily Movement
Emphasizing mindfulness during physical movement helps bridge the gap between mat practice and daily life. Instructors note that lessons learned through challenging postures, such as maintaining calm under physical stress, apply directly to everyday situations.
